𝗦𝗼 𝗲𝗿𝘀𝘁𝗲𝗹𝗹𝗲𝗻 𝗦𝗶𝗲 𝗲𝗶𝗻 𝗗𝗮𝘁𝗲𝗻𝗯𝗮𝗻𝗸-𝗕𝗮𝗰𝗸𝘂𝗽 𝗶𝗻 𝗟𝗮𝗿𝗮𝘃𝗲𝗹 𝟭𝟯

Datenbank-Backups schützen Ihre Daten. Sie benötigen einen zuverlässigen Prozess, um Ihre Arbeit zu sichern. Folgen Sie diesen Schritten, um ein Backup-System in Laravel 13 mit mysqldump einzurichten.

Schritt 1: Überprüfen Sie Ihre mysqldump-Installation

Sie benötigen mysqldump, um Ihre Daten in eine SQL-Datei zu exportieren. Führen Sie diesen Befehl in Ihrem Terminal aus:

mysqldump --version

Wenn Sie eine Versionsnummer sehen, sind Sie bereit. Wenn eine Fehlermeldung erscheint, suchen Sie nach Ihrer mysqldump.exe-Datei. Unter Windows befindet sie sich oft hier:

C:\Program Files\MySQL\MySQL Server 8.0\bin\mysqldump.exe

Schritt 2: Erstellen Sie einen Artisan-Befehl

Sie benötigen einen benutzerdefinierten Befehl, um Ihre Backup-Aufgabe auszuführen. Verwenden Sie diesen Befehl, um ihn zu generieren:

php artisan make:command DatabaseBackup

Dieser Befehl ermöglicht es Ihnen, Ihre Backups mithilfe eines Cron-Jobs zu planen.

Schritt 3: Implementieren Sie die Logik

Verwenden Sie die Symfony Process-Komponente innerhalb Ihres neuen Befehls, um das mysqldump-Utility aufzurufen. Dies automatisiert den Export Ihrer Tabellen und Datensätze.

Vollständiges Tutorial: https://dev.to/mindwarezone/how-to-create-a-database-backup-in-laravel-13-2768

Optionale Lern-Community: https://t.me/GyaanSetuAi